				SurfacePro and the like can run the game but CPU is throttled because the heat dissipation is pretty awful on most tablet PCs. Go with a $800 gaming laptop like everyone else has already stated.
If you really want to spend only $600 you might have to sacrifice some specs or buy a refurbished machine.
